The Maintenance Schedules We Run Across Northern Adelaide

 One-Off Garden Clean-Ups

Fortnightly is by far the most common cycle for family homes in these suburbs and it lines up neatly with the fortnightly NAWMA green organics collection for City of Salisbury households, so clippings go into a bin that is already going out. Weekly rounds suit properties with fast-growing kikuyu through the spring flush, larger blocks, and any site where presentation matters constantly such as a shopfront or a display home. Monthly works for low-water gardens, established native plantings, courtyard properties in Mawson Lakes and Enfield, and for most gardens through the depths of summer and winter when growth stalls. Seasonal packages suit people who want the four big jobs done at the right times, a spring feed and tidy, a summer water-wise check, an autumn mulch and a winter prune, without a regular round in between. On the commercial and strata side we run fixed cycles with itemised reporting, because a committee or a property manager needs to show what was paid for. We will recommend a cycle when we measure up, and you can change it whenever you like since there is no lock-in.

What Regular Garden Maintenance Costs in Northern Adelaide

 One-Off Garden Clean-Ups

Most standard suburban properties of 600 to 800 square metres sit between $60 and $110 per fortnightly visit for a mow, edge, trim and blow-down, with the higher end reflecting more edge work, more verge or a larger lawn. Small courtyard and unit properties commonly start around $40 to $50 a visit. Where a visit includes garden bed weeding, hedge work or pruning as well as the lawn, the cost is higher and is generally quoted per visit rather than per task, and professional gardening labour in this market runs around $50 to $80 an hour as a reference point. Larger blocks in Gawler, Virginia and Pooraka and acreage properties are quoted after we walk the site. Green waste beyond your council bin capacity is typically $30 to $80 a trailer load and is itemised on the quote before we start. Scheduled Plan, Ad-Hoc Calls or Doing It Yourself

 One-Off Garden Clean-Ups

A scheduled plan is the cheapest way to own a garden over a year, because every visit starts from a garden that was tidy a fortnight ago and the work is quick and predictable. Calling ad-hoc feels cheaper because you only pay when you notice a problem, but by the time a Salisbury garden looks bad enough to prompt a call it needs a clear-out rather than a maintenance visit, and clear-outs commonly run $150 to $400 or more. Doing it yourself genuinely works if you have the time, the gear and the knowledge, though the equipment cost alone for a decent mower, line trimmer, blower and hedge trimmer runs well past a year of professional visits, and green waste disposal is still your problem. The honest breakdown is that ad-hoc suits people with small low-maintenance courtyards, DIY suits people who enjoy it, and a scheduled plan suits everyone whose garden currently gets away from them once or twice a year. What happens if it rains on my scheduled day?

We will usually push the visit to the next suitable day and let you know, because mowing a saturated lawn on Salisbury's reactive clay compacts the soil, ruts the surface and leaves a poor finish. Light rain is generally not a problem and we will work through it. Where a whole week is washed out, we will sometimes fold the missed visit into the next one rather than double-charging, or bring you forward in the following round. We do not charge for a visit that did not happen, and we will always contact you rather than leaving you wondering.

Why does my garden slip backwards between visits?

Usually the cycle is too long for the season. Kikuyu and couch in Adelaide's north can grow fast enough through September to November that a fortnightly cut means we are removing too much leaf at once, which stresses the lawn and makes it look worse rather than better. The other common cause is that only the lawn is being maintained while the beds, hedges and edges are not, so the property looks untidy within days of a mow no matter how good the cut was. Bare bed soil is the third culprit, since it germinates weeds continuously until it is mulched. We will recommend a tighter cycle through the growth months and a proper mulch layer in the beds, which usually solves it without adding much cost across the year.
